Staged 4 Murder

ebook

A P.I.'s bookkeeper takes a side gig in sleuthing when an amateur production of The Mousetrap features a real-life murder in this cozy mystery novel.

Sophie "Phee" Kimball is trying to get work done at her private investigation company, but it's hard to focus when her old crush just moved to Arizona to join the staff. The last thing she needs is more distraction—like constant updates from her mom on the local production of Agatha Christie's "The Mousetrap." Practically everyone from Mom's book club and retirement community, with the possible exception of her chiweenie dog, wants to join the cast and crew. But someone's playing the role of a killer for real.
After a much-despised cast member is found dead in the theater, Phee has no choice but to immerse herself in all the backstabbing, backstage gossip. Especially if her drama-queen mother is right about the threatening note left on her windshield—which could spell curtains for another victim
